Gloria in Excelsis Deo!

Peace prevails when its barriers are removed. Peace is in fact a natural state of consciousness for the human being. It is a largely forgotten state, but it is a natural state nonetheless—intrinsic to our very essence. Peace is an aspect of Grace. It descends on us to fill the gaps that are now available. These gaps are made available through our letting go of that which is not peaceful or conducive to it. For example, anger arises and I allow myself to be with that anger until it dissipates—or it arises and in an instant I let it go. There is now a space where the energy of anger used to be. This space creates the condition necessary for peace to arrive. It is a gift that is given, subject to us doing our part in letting go.

Peace is an aspect of Reality. Some may perceive violence or conflict to be the opposite of peace when in truth, there is only one variable—peace itself. Violence or conflict is actually the absence of peace. Whether in the form of thought, word or action, non-peace does not stand upon any viable or sustainable legs—it is merely the absence of that which is real (i.e., peace itself). As an analogy, cold is not the opposite of hot; cold is merely the absence of heat. Warmth is measured by the degree of the presence of heat. Peace can be likened to the warmth of the sun. One need not do anything to deserve the warmth of the sun. One needs only to remove the clouds. In the empty space of the sky peace reveals itself out of the Infinite Love from which it came.
